Missing Use of the Secure Flag in Zynq™ UltraScale+™ SoC Trusted Firmware
Summary A researcher reported that the security state of the calling processor into Trusted Firmware TF-A is not used and could potentially allow non-secure processors access to secure memories, access to crypto operations, and the ability turn on and off subsystems within the SoC...

CVE-2025-10693
CVE-2025-10693 affects Silicon Labs’ Z‑Wave PIR Sensor Reference design in SiSDK v2025.6.0 and v2025.6.1. When SmartStart Inclusion fails, the PIR sensor may join the Z‑Wave network as a non‑secure device, exposing confidentiality and integrity (High) and impacting availability (Low) with a base ...
